UN Post agency: 25 States suspend US shipments

The U.N. agency in charge of the postal service said that 25 member countries have suspended consignments from the United States due to uncertainty following President Donald Trump’s administration's decision to scrap a rule on customs taxes that exempted small parcels from duty.

The Universal Postal Union (UPU), a Swiss-based agency that promotes cooperation between the postal services of its member countries, has said they conveyed their concern about disruption to Secretary of States Marco Rubio in a letter on 25 August 2025.

The statement did not mention any specific countries, although Australia and Norway as well as Switzerland have publicly announced their suspension.

This news follows Trump's announcement last month that it would suspend global "de minimis", which allows minimal paperwork for international shipments below $800. Reporting by Emma Farge Editing Made by Chambers
